The transcript describes a personal journey of self-discovery and empowerment through art. The speaker reflects on their identity each morning, using meditation and drawing to challenge cultural limitations and find freedom. Over time, they create a personal space for self-expression, gaining recognition for their unique world. Drawing becomes a tool for learning to see beyond current realities and envision new possibilities.
